Is there any Generic way that only a sibgle function be created instead of 3 separate methods to be created
public string Add(Location objLoc)
{
try
{
using (SqlConnection con = new SqlConnection(Common.Con))
{
con.Open();
SqlCommand cmd = new SqlCommand("sp_Location", con);
cmd.CommandType = CommandType.StoredProcedure;
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Id", objLoc.Id);
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Description", objLoc.Description);
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Action", "C");
cmd.ExecuteNonQuery();
}
}
catch (Exception ex)
{
ExceptionLogging.SendExcepToDB(ex);
output = ex.Message;
//ViewBag.ErrorMessage = ex.Message.ToString();
//return -1;
}
return output;
}
public string Update(Location objLoc , string hfId)
{
try
{
using (SqlConnection con = new SqlConnection(Common.Con))
{
con.Open();
SqlCommand cmd = new SqlCommand("sp_Location", con);
cmd.CommandType = CommandType.StoredProcedure;
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Id", objLoc.Id);
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Description", objLoc.Description);
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Action", "U");
cmd.ExecuteNonQuery();
}
}
catch (Exception ex)
{
ExceptionLogging.SendExcepToDB(ex);
output = ex.Message;
}
return output;
}
[HttpPost]
public string Delete(string Id)
{
try
{
using (SqlConnection con = new SqlConnection(Common.Con))
{
con.Open();
SqlCommand cmd = new SqlCommand("sp_Location", con);
cmd.CommandType = CommandType.StoredProcedure;
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Id", Id);
cmd.Parameters.AddWithValue("@Action", "D");
cmd.ExecuteNonQuery();
}
}
catch (Exception ex)
{
ExceptionLogging.SendExcepToDB(ex);
output = ex.Message;
}
return output;
}
